Here are three of the most effective alternative medices in relieving back pain:
1. Acupuncture – This is an ancient Asian medicine that has been proven to lower the amount of back pain, and is especially effective at releasing chronic pain. Acupuncture is performed by inserting fine needles into certain different areas of the body, which are known to take away the pain. It is a tested and proven method, and with constant acupuncture visits many people are able to manage and even eliminate their back pain.
2. Massages – There are a few different types of massages that can be useful for relieving back pain. A general massage can be used to massage points in your back that are causing back pain, and can be very effective if the back pain is caused by strained muscles. Preassure point massage is known to work better if it is more of a general and recurring back pain. whatever you do make sure to get an experienced masseuse, as they are poking at muscles on your back you want them to know what they are doing.
3. Physical Therapy – This is really just stretching and exercise to strengthen your back and help it naturally fight the back pain. A physical therapist should be used to help guide you in the right exercises to get rid of your back pain. Physical therapy is more effective for people suffering from chronic back pain, thoguh strengthening your back will also help prevent back injuries as well as treat the symptoms.
